New police figures reveal hare coursing is on the decline.
The data follows the launch of #OpGalileo, a new strategy implemented by the rural team at Lincolnshire Police.
It will see 12 forces work together to target the key offenders, supported by the UK National Wildlife Crime Unit (NWCU)
Hare coursing is the pursuit of hares with greyhounds and other sighthounds, which chase the hare by sight, not by scent.
Police say their focus is on prevention.
Hare coursing in Lincolnshire:
- 2016/17 1965 ⬇️
- 2017/18 1365 ⬇️
- 2018/19 873 ⬇️
